PRSI Lucknow goes online

PRSI Lucknow website masthead at India PR BlogThe Lucknow Chapter of PRSI has also gone on the net with the launch of their website www.prsilucknow.org.

Congratulations from the entire PR community for your net presence.

Lucknow is the host to the forthcoming 28th All India Public Relations Conference, and the Chapter intends to put relevant information for the delegates on to the website to help them chose accommodation or know detailed programme.

Lucknow, after Chennai and Chandigarh, becomes the third Chapter of the Public Relations Society of India to go online.
